CVE-2023-35337
HighCVSS 7.8Exploitation Probability (EPSS)
Low risk34th percentile - higher than 34% of all known CVEs
Summary
A vulnerability in Win32k allows for elevation of privileges, potentially leading to unauthorized access to the system.
Risk Assessment
Exploitation of this vulnerability could allow an attacker to gain higher privileges on the system, posing a serious security threat to the organization.
Recommendation
It is recommended to update the operating system to the latest version to patch this vulnerability.
